如何把vue放在服务器环境

worktile 其他 9

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    把Vue放置在服务器环境中是一种常见的做法,以便在生产环境中运行Vue应用。下面是一些步骤,可帮助您将Vue应用程序部署到服务器环境中。

    第一步:打包Vue应用

    1. 在开发阶段,您可能使用的是Vue的开发服务器(如webpack-dev-server)来运行您的Vue应用。但在部署到服务器环境中时,首先需要将应用打包成可在生产环境中运行的静态文件。

    2. 使用Vue的打包工具(如Vue CLI),可以方便地为您的应用程序创建生产就绪的打包文件。运行命令将Vue应用打包成静态文件,通常是运行 npm run build。这将生成一个dist目录,其中包含了应用的静态文件。

    第二步:选择服务器环境

    1. 在将Vue应用部署到服务器之前,您需要选择适合您的项目的服务器环境。常见的服务器环境有Apache、Nginx、Node.js等。每种环境都有不同的配置方法,但下面介绍的步骤可作为参考。

    2. 当您选择服务器环境后,根据服务器环境的文档和要求,按照相应的步骤进行配置。

    第三步:将静态文件部署到服务器

    1. 将打包好的静态文件上传到服务器上,通常是将dist目录中的文件上传到指定的服务器目录中。

    2. 请注意,上传静态文件时,需要确保将index.html文件和其他静态文件(如.css.js文件)都上传到相应的目录。

    第四步:配置服务器

    1. 在服务器上,需要根据您的项目和服务器环境的需求进行一些配置。这些配置可能包括设置服务器的根目录,重定向URL等。

    2. 根据您选择的服务器环境的不同,具体的配置方法可能会有所不同。您可以参考相应服务器环境的文档来进行配置。

    第五步:启动服务器

    1. 一旦您的Vue应用和服务器都配置好了,就可以启动服务器了。

    2. 根据您选择的服务器环境,启动服务器的方法也会有所不同。请参考服务器环境的文档来了解如何启动您的服务器。

    3. 一旦服务器启动成功,您可以通过访问服务器的IP地址或域名来访问您部署的Vue应用了。

    总结
    将Vue应用部署到服务器环境中,需要进行打包、选择服务器环境、部署静态文件、配置服务器和启动服务器等步骤。根据具体的需求和服务器环境,这些步骤可能有所不同。但以上提供的步骤可作为一个大致的指南,帮助您将Vue应用成功部署到服务器环境中。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    将Vue应用部署到服务器环境涉及以下步骤:

    1. 获取服务器:首先需要拥有一个服务器来托管Vue应用。可以选择自己的服务器,或者使用云服务提供商如AWS、Azure等。

    2. 安装Node.js:服务器需要安装Node.js来运行Vue应用。可以通过Node.js官方网站下载合适的安装程序,并按照指示进行安装。

    3. 构建Vue应用:在部署之前,需要将Vue应用构建为静态文件。在Vue项目的根目录下运行以下命令:

    npm run build
    

    这将生成一个dist目录,其中包含了构建后的静态文件。

    1. 配置服务器:配置服务器以便正确地托管Vue应用。具体配置方法因服务器类型和操作系统而异,以下是一些常见的步骤:

      • 安装一个Web服务器,如Nginx或Apache。
      • 配置Web服务器以监听并响应特定的HTTP请求。
      • 将Vue应用的静态文件复制到Web服务器的文件目录,例如将dist目录复制到Web服务器的/var/www/html目录。
    2. 启动服务器:完成配置后,可以启动服务器并查看Vue应用。运行以下命令启动Web服务器:

    sudo service nginx start  # 以Nginx为例,使用适当的命令启动其他Web服务器
    

    然后在浏览器中输入服务器的IP地址或域名,应该能够看到Vue应用正常运行。

    请注意,以上步骤仅提供了一般性的指导,具体操作还需根据服务器的类型和操作系统来做适当的调整。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    将Vue应用部署到服务器环境中,一般有以下几个步骤:

    1. 准备服务器环境
      在服务器上选择一个合适的操作系统,并确保已正确安装和配置好所需的环境,包括Node.js、NPM、Git、PM2等。使用SSH等方式连接到服务器,并确保具有足够的权限。

    2. 获取和构建Vue应用
      在服务器上克隆或下载Vue应用的代码库。如果使用Git进行版本控制,可以直接克隆代码库。如果使用其他方式进行代码管理,则需要将代码拷贝到服务器特定的目录中。

      在获取到应用代码后,需要在服务器上进行构建,生成可部署的静态文件。一般来说,Vue应用使用Vue CLI进行构建,可以通过以下命令进行构建:

      npm install    # 安装项目依赖
      npm run build  # 构建项目
      

      上述命令将在Vue应用的根目录中生成一个dist目录,其中包含了构建好的静态文件。

    3. 配置服务器
      配置服务器以使其能够正确处理Vue应用。具体配置方式取决于服务器环境,一般会有以下几个方面需要注意:

      • 配置服务器软件(如Nginx、Apache)以正确处理Vue应用的URL路由,避免出现404错误。
      • 配置服务器软件以正确处理静态文件请求,如将dist目录映射到特定的URL路径上。
      • 配置SSL证书以启用HTTPS协议,增加网站的安全性。

      配置完成后,重新启动服务器软件以生效。

    4. 部署Vue应用
      将构建好的静态文件部署到服务器上。具体操作方式取决于服务器操作系统和目录结构,一般可以通过以下几个步骤进行部署:

      • 将构建好的静态文件拷贝到服务器的指定目录中,可以使用FTP、SCP等工具进行拷贝。
      • 在服务器上创建一个虚拟主机(如果需要),并将服务器软件的配置文件中增加对静态文件的访问路径配置。

      部署完成后,重新启动服务器软件以生效。

    5. 测试和调试
      在部署完成后,可以使用浏览器访问服务器上的Vue应用,进行测试和调试。确保应用能够正常运行,并检查是否有错误消息或警告信息。

    6. 监控和维护
      在应用部署完成后,需要进行常规的监控和维护工作,包括监控服务器的性能和运行状态,定期备份数据,及时更新应用代码和依赖包,处理异常情况等。

    以上是将Vue应用部署到服务器环境的一般步骤,具体操作可能会因服务器环境和应用需求的不同而有所差异。在实施过程中,建议参考相关文档和教程,并在需要时寻求专业人士的帮助。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部